Don's Auto Top
Car accessories · Spare parts
21 Idaho St, 02816 CoventryCar accessories · Spare parts
21 Idaho St, 02816 CoventryCar accessories · Spare parts
655 Norwich Westerly Rd, 06359 North StoningtonCar accessories · Spare parts
764 New London Tpke, 06378 StoningtonCar accessories · Spare parts
1823 New London Tpke, 02893 West WarwickCar accessories · Spare parts
3 Bridal Ave, 02893 West Warwick